There's a FAMILY FRIENDLY alternative to the traditional jam fest. EQUIFUNK is a unique and intimate music festival that's being held on Labor Day weekend, September 4-6 2009. What makes EQUIFUNK so different? EQUIFUNK promises to be a summer camp experience, complete with sports, crafts, swimming and more PLUS it's that fun music festival atmosphere that you've been waiting for.

Nestled in the Pocono Mountains at Camp Equifunk. This music festival is an easy 2 1/2 hour drive from the New York City area, making it easy to get to from New England to Virginia.

At EQUIFUNK, friends and families can ‘bunk’ in fully renovated cabins; enjoy all meals including outdoor evening BBQs, ‘mess-hall’ breakfast buffets and lunches and poolside snacks and beverages (beer and soft drinks) throughout the day; and various camp activities including sports, gymnastics, canoeing, zipline, rock-climbing, arts & crafts and/or relaxation with music at the resort style pool. Evenings will offer fun festivities and full nights of music with the Radiators, as well as a late night show on Saturday with The New Mastersounds. Babysitting is available so parents can get their groove on!

Admission for the two-day festival is $250 per person (prices subject to change) and includes accommodations, all meals and beverages and all shows and performances. Children under 12 are free. Family events are offered daytime and babysitting services are available upon request, for a nominal fee.
